Application of a New One-Equation Turbulence Model to Computation of Separated Flows 2013-01-2313

Accurate turbulence modeling remains a critical problem in the prediction capability of computational fluid dynamics. One particular area lacking accurate simulations is separated turbulent flows. In this paper, the recently developed one - equation Rahman-Agarwal-Siikonen (RAS) turbulence model is used to simulate the flow of several canonical turbulent flow cases. The commercially available software ANSYS Fluent and the open source software OpenFOAM are used for the flow field calculations. It is shown that the RAS model improves the accuracy of flow simulations compared to the commonly used one - equation Spalart-Allmaras (SA) and two-equation SST k-ω turbulence models.
